You Do Understand

DO YOU UNDERSTAND!!!
A  man smiling at his wife’s face  after marriage
Looking  sweatiness inwardly and outwardly confused  in the reception hall
Stopping  to dance with his bride  and refuses to bend his waist; 
Nobody notice his coldness except the newly wedded  wife
Honey, why do you wants  to disgrace me in my happiest day? 
Losing his hands off the Bride, moving hastily, with one side neck bends back
God, help me. I can’t  tell this to anyone; Who cares about what am going through.
My heartbeat  increases, blood dropping  inside my heart, eyes of acquaintance staring ; 
To understand the music of my  emotion as cold descended on me like bees. 

 You do understand 
That my heart is about falling out my chest.
 Friends and families, busily eating, drinking, shouting  
 Throwing themselves on each other; waving tails like a happy dog 
Believing that I am happy seeing them around;
Yes! Happy. But who know  the next news after  reception hall? Except me.
Bridesmaid, holding my hands in dancing and consolation ; 
 To waiting my groom to re-surface again.
Beckoning  on the  wind for hope; the wind  stops blowing.
Suddenly, she saw  best friend leeching  round her groom's body, crawling, twisting like  two waves.
Hands of warmness , spiral out impulses of  feelings, romantics, lips-to-lips
As the light went off in the reception hall, gross darkness whispers, 
 My heart jumped out of me; looking around, helpless faces in the dark screamed  
I know glimpse of my spotless face wouldn’t let you be;  even at the wedding altar.  
Your eye’s colour  turned me from dancing with my bride
Just to say goodbye with a gift of  last kiss; softening  your charming skin between my fingers; will holds my weakling lips with ignition.

Visiting my useful moment; I saw my bride’s eyes raining waters un-stopping .
Never mind my cheaply and childish slippery  off your hands
I know you are mine; created for me and given  as gift when I was lonely.
 Looking into my side; what do you see? I saw the Place where I  came out from during creation.
You are the  bone of my bones; as precious as my life, so you are 
I will  treasure  you till death do us apart 
The flowing streams of your beauties; runs into me like morning waters that  runs  into the fish body.  
In truth, perfect eggs of emotion are hatch into  home of understanding.
In you; my days be long.
Written by:
Pastor Emmanuel. A. Brown
